Beni Prasad Verma alleges Chavan, Digvijay of conspiring against Rahul

Beni Prasad hits out at Chavan, Digvijay
New Delhi, Sept 9: Looks like the infighting within the Congress has grown even worse with Congress leader Beni Prasad Verma making revelations that Maharashtra CM Prithviraj Chavan and senior Congress leader Digvijay Singh tried to weaken the party by criticising Rahul Gandhi.

In an interview to TOI (read here),Verma said that both Chavan and Singh were conspiring against Gandhi. He said that Chavan's statement about Rahul should have been a minister during the UPA regime and Singh's statement that Rahul must be more more visible and vocal, point out to a conspiracy.

"Presence of Rahul Gandhi in the Manmohan Singh government would have undermined the authority of the then PM. So Rahul was right in deciding to work for the party," Verma said.

He added and said that it was ridiculous that Rahul was blamed whenever the party lost. Making an indirect attack on Digvijay Singh, Verma had said that some senior leaders had marred the party's chances of winning the 2012 UP Assembly elections by raking the Batla House encounter.

He questioned who no action was taken against regional leaders who were failing repeatedly.
